FINANCE REVIEW SUMMARY — PILOT CHURN

Churn in the Larkspur pilot exceeded forecast, concentrated among small accounts onboarded in the first wave. Revenue impact is modest; acquisition spend on the cohort is written off. Retention fixes ship next cycle. Margin on remaining pilot accounts holds above plan. The board should read the confidential note below before the pilot go/no-go decision.

board note of kawig-tahog: Ulairax Works is in early talks to buy Noriusix Works for about $31.4 million. The Pelmir launch date is April 2, and nothing goes to the press before then.

Internal memo — Receiving site, Fennick Vault Annex. A replacement lock assembly for safe S-3 ships today from Ironveil Lockworks via bonded courier. On arrival, inspect the tamper seals, photograph the crate before opening, and log the serial plate against the enclosed packing slip. Keep the unit in secure holding until the locksmith attends. Follow the confidential hand-over instruction stated below precisely:

handover note for tawep-kahof: the tammir silwyn courier leaves the druox ralael kelys drumir sormir olidor julmir sorael ledger at gate 4573 under passcode 562512

Cold starts on the Featherlane handlers spike after deploys. Mitigation: the Kindlet prewarmer pings each function every four minutes. Reviewers should reject PRs that add imports to the handler entrypoint; keep init under 200ms. The prewarmer authenticates to the invoke endpoint, and its token is set on the next line.

secret setting of bagag-kajof: RELAY_SECRET8=d9a517d5